The ninth series of the My Little Kitchen Fairies line is certainly unique, as it carries five sweet baby fairies. These fairies have miniature wings rather than large, full-grown ones. They are all nestled and resting in various places, such as carriages made of egg shells or walnuts, or creamers and sugar scoops from the kitchen. They may be baby fairies, but they can still be mischievous too!

My Little Kitchen Fairies are designed exclusively for Enesco by G.G. Santiago. The fairies are hand-painted and made from stone resin with acrylic wings. This Baby Boy Kitchen Fairie will simply melt your heart! Sitting in a blue creamer, he hugs his teddy bear close. A soft blue baby blanket is tucked around him in the creamer, keeping him comfy and warm. He wears powder blue pajamas and a sweet, green acorn-shaped cap on his little head. Designed as a miniature carriage, this delicate white egg shell carries a sweet baby fairie. She wears a soft pink jumper and has a soother in her mouth. Tucked by her side are her stuffed toy bunny and a bunch of bright yellow daffodils. A chirping blue and orange bird perches above her carriage, bringing her another spring flower. The fairie’s baby wings are just visible beneath her in the carriage. Welcome spring into your home with this charming little Kitchen Fairie today! This baby fairie is feeling warm and cozy, all snuggled up in her bootie! She playfully peeks out of her colorful bootie, her miniature wings poking out behind her. Her blonde hair is pulled up in a single ponytail and tied together with a sweet lavender bow. Artist G.G. Santiago uses a multitude of colors – pink, lavender, and mint green – to make this figurine a lot of fun. The bootie is trimmed with delicate white lace and a tiny pink button on the side.

She’s not exactly sugar, but she’s just as sweet! Nestled inside her pink lace blankets, this baby fairie sleeps peacefully in a wooden sugar scoop. Her blonde hair curls around her soft face, and her blue wings are tucked gently beneath her. She sucks on her soother as she sleeps, and her golden teddy bear watches over her at her feet. With her wings and lace blanket spilling over the scoop, she almost looks like a baby butterfly emerging from her cocoon, making this figurine absolutely precious! You will fall in love with this adorable baby fairie in a nutshell! She is tucked comfortably inside her nutshell carriage, complete with little pink and blue buttons for wheels. Her blonde curls fall around her face, and she wears a mint green jumper underneath her pink and white blanket. With one finger stuck in her mouth, she looks positively endearing.
